* ASoC: SOF: ipc4: Move window offset configuration earlierPeter Ujfalusi2023-11-291-28/+27
| | | | | | | | | | | | | | | | | | With the added exception handling support if the firmware fails to boot up we are trying to do a panic dump from the telemetry slot. The slot offsets would have been configured only after receiving the FW_READY message which makes this panic dump unusable for early boot failures. With IPC4 the DSP window offsets are at standard places unlike IPC3 where the offsets needs to be queried from the FW_READY message. Move the offset configuration to sof_ipc4_init from the fw_ready handler. | * ASoC: SOF: ipc4: Add new message type: SOF_IPC4_GLB_LOAD_LIBRARY_PREPAREPeter Ujfalusi2023-09-151-0/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| On Intel platforms there is a strict order requirement for the DMA programming: DSP side configures the buffer and sets the GEN bit Host side sets the RUN bit. In order to follow this flow, a new global message type has been added to prepare the DSP side of the DMA: host sends LOAD_LIBRARY_PREPARE with the dma_id DSP side sets its buffer and sets the GEN bit Host sets the RUN bit Host sends LOAD_LIBRARY with dma_id and lib_id DSP receives the library data. It is up to the platform code to use the new prepare stage message and how to handle the reply to it from the firmware, which can indicate that the message type is not supported/handled. In this case the kernel should proceed to the LOAD_LIBRARY stage assuming a single stage library loading: host sends LOAD_LIBRARY_PREPARE with the dma_id DSP replies that the message type is not supported/handled Host acknowledges the return code and sets the RUN bit Host sends LOAD_LIBRARY with dma_id and lib_id DSP receives the library data. * ASoC: SOF: ipc4-pcm: Implement pipeline trigger reference countingRanjani Sridharan2023-01-271-0/+2
| | | | | | | | | | | | | | | | | | | | | | | | | Use the started_count and paused_count to implement reference counting when making decisions to start/stop/pause pipelines during the FE DAI trigger. This is necessary to trigger the shared pipelines in the FE DAI trigger properly. With IPC4, the FE trigger will issue multiple pipeline state changes, and the triggers are propagated downstream to connected pipelines by the SOF driver - not the firmware. This creates a window for race conditions where an FE trigger preempts another one, which results in inconsistent pipeline states and refcounts. This patch introduces a mutex lock for the pcm trigger that guarantees that IPC4 state and resources are accessed in a serialized manner. * ASoC: SOF: Intel/IPC4: Support for external firmware librariesMark Brown2022-10-211-0/+41
|\ |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Merge series from Peter Ujfalusi <peter.ujfalusi@linux.intel.com>: In IPC4 all DSP loadable executable is a 'library' containing modules. The main or basefw is also a library which contains multiple modules. IPC4 allows to use loadable libraries to extend the functionality of the booted basefw. This series adds support for loading external libraries in case they are needed by the loaded topology file. The libraries must be placed to a specific firmware directory (fw_lib_prefix), which is: intel/avs-lib|sof-ipc4-lib/ followed by the platform name and in case of community key use a 'community' directory. For example for upx-i11 (community key): intel/avs-lib/tgl/community is the default path. The name of the library should be the UUID of the module it contains since the library loading is going to look for the file as <module_UUID>.bin In case there is a need to bundle multiple modules into single library, symlinks can be used to point to the file: module_boundle.bin <UUID1>.bin -> module_boundle.bin <UUID2>.bin -> module_boundle.bin <UUID3>.bin -> module_boundle.bin But note that in this case all modules will be loaded to the DSP since only the whole library can be loaded, not individual modules.

| * ASoC: SOF: ipc4: Convert the firmware handling (loader) to library conventionPeter Ujfalusi2022-10-211-0/+32
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| With IPC4 each DSP loadable binary is a library, which contains ext_manifest section and loadable modules. The basefw is no exception, it is always library 0 and it can contain several modules, depending on the firmware build. The current code assumes only one binary, which is the basefw and has no concept of libraries. This patch introduces the library+modules abstraction and represents the basefw as library for the IPC4 loader codebase. The basefw loading and handling is not changing, it is still done by the generic code, but it's information is cloned under the library representation. The libraries are managed via XArray to offload the list and ID management. * ASoC: SOF: ipc4: Add support for mtrace log extractionPeter Ujfalusi2022-09-091-0/+4
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| One of the debugging/logging features for an IPC4 based firmware is the use of the debug window to deliver log messages to host via the shared SRAM. The initial implementation of the mtrace supports only TGL/MTL style of logging, but can be extended to support other types, like APL, SKL, CNL, etc. The window is split into 16 'slots' where the first slot contains the descriptors for the remaining 15 slots. Each DSP core logs to a separate slot and the slot allocation is not fixed, we can not assume that the first slot is always used by core0 for example. The firmware sends LOG_BUFFER_STATUS message when new log batch is available from one of the cores (after it updated the write_ptr in the given slot). Host should update the read_ptr in the same slot when it has taken out log data. The patch also updates the sof_ipc4_fw_data struct with parameters needed for the mtrace to be enabled and used safely. * | ASoC: SOF: ipc4: Add set_core_state pm_ops implementationPeter Ujfalusi2022-06-101-0/+26
|/ | | | | | | | | | | | | | | IPC4 uses the SET_DX message to enable/disable cores managed by the DSP. The dx_state.core_mask indicates which core is going to change state, the dx_state.dx_mask is to power on (1) or off (0) the core. In the dx_mask only those bits (cores) checked which bit is set in the core_mask, other bits (cores) ignored.
